Output 3f67e6f39103242b1a5b101ca78e3d03a671e865418bbd681afd79830015327e:0

value
520299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df391be23d9002721a955d31be25d7f233c0957b OP_EQUAL
address
3N3K2KUTup45qE1GDrwDxdoPhgngFKmh3W
transaction
3f67e6f39103242b1a5b101ca78e3d03a671e865418bbd681afd79830015327e
spent
true